The average age in a sample of 90 students at City College is 20 . From this sample, it can be concluded that the average age of all the students at City College _____

a. must be more than 20, since the population is always larger than the sample
b. must be less than 20, since the sample is only a part of the population
c. could not be 20
d. could be larger, smaller, or equal to 20


d
